Transaction 5e31b93bc0efe10f6a2256bf7fcb1a27f9efa1f010c4d905e0c5735b76997054

4 Input
2 Outputs
  • 5e31b93bc0efe10f6a2256bf7fcb1a27f9efa1f010c4d905e0c5735b76997054:0
  • value  921600
    address  38fPMK9FLNdCwW3SQrNyAbt5ZjwHXSGYVj
  • 5e31b93bc0efe10f6a2256bf7fcb1a27f9efa1f010c4d905e0c5735b76997054:1
  • value  54869
    address  3JVfJunicDf6fSLu1N7dmy6xUEARcrxkad